Summary
The average house price on SELBOURNE AVENUE is £559,525
The most expensive house in the street is 14 SELBOURNE AVENUE with an estimated value of £791,765
The cheapest house in the street is 28 SELBOURNE AVENUE with an estimated value of £204,562
The house which was most recently sold was 76 SELBOURNE AVENUE, this sold on 15 Dec 2023 for £650,000
The postcodes for SELBOURNE AVENUE are KT6 7NR, KT6 7NS, KT6 7NT
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 SELBOURNE AVENUE Semi-Detached £564,008 £540,000 4 Feb 2022
2 SELBOURNE AVENUE Semi-Detached , 107 m2 £551,415 £328,000 15 Feb 2013
3 SELBOURNE AVENUE Semi-Detached , 150 m2 £765,236 £620,000 13 Jul 2018
5 SELBOURNE AVENUE Semi-Detached £489,806 £259,000 5 Oct 2004
7 SELBOURNE AVENUE Semi-Detached , 111 m2 £634,067 £505,000 3 Nov 2017
8 SELBOURNE AVENUE Semi-Detached , 121 m2 £681,801 £395,000 10 Jun 2011
9 SELBOURNE AVENUE Semi-Detached , 76 m2 £565,189 £441,000 5 May 2017
11 SELBOURNE AVENUE Semi-Detached £593,808 £154,000 10 Mar 2000
12 SELBOURNE AVENUE Semi-Detached £468,180 £132,000 19 Jan 2001
13 SELBOURNE AVENUE Semi-Detached , 82 m2 £666,626 £442,000 11 Aug 2014
14 SELBOURNE AVENUE Semi-Detached , 144 m2 £791,765 £470,000 6 Dec 2012
15 SELBOURNE AVENUE Semi-Detached , 78 m2 £624,987 £500,000 5 Jan 2018
16 SELBOURNE AVENUE Semi-Detached , 72 m2 £546,198 £160,000 25 May 2001
17 SELBOURNE AVENUE Semi-Detached , 81 m2 £542,953 £360,000 27 Aug 2014
18 SELBOURNE AVENUE Semi-Detached £456,431 £250,000 26 Aug 2005
20 SELBOURNE AVENUE Terraced £473,842 £470,000 29 Jun 2023
21 SELBOURNE AVENUE Semi-Detached , 88 m2 £498,927 £260,000 20 Aug 2004
23 SELBOURNE AVENUE Semi-Detached £486,191 £86,500 25 Mar 1996
25 SELBOURNE AVENUE Semi-Detached , 120 m2 £640,135 £641,000 15 Jul 2022
26 SELBOURNE AVENUE Semi-Detached , 86 m2 £576,469 £335,000 9 Sep 2011
27 SELBOURNE AVENUE Semi-Detached , 75 m2 £444,030 £250,000 25 Sep 2009
28 SELBOURNE AVENUE Semi-Detached £204,562 £90,000 19 Sep 2003
29 SELBOURNE AVENUE Semi-Detached £497,373 £112,000 23 Apr 1999
30 SELBOURNE AVENUE Terraced , 94 m2 £590,117 £490,000 17 Jul 2020
31 SELBOURNE AVENUE Terraced £460,116 £245,000 20 Dec 2004
33 SELBOURNE AVENUE Semi-Detached , 106 m2 £540,710 £420,000 19 Apr 2017
34 SELBOURNE AVENUE Semi-Detached £507,843 £325,000 22 Aug 2007
35 SELBOURNE AVENUE Semi-Detached , 98 m2 £735,000 4 May 2023
36 SELBOURNE AVENUE Semi-Detached , 75 m2 £566,458 £440,000 5 Apr 2017
37 SELBOURNE AVENUE Terraced , 86 m2 £642,982 £562,500 10 Dec 2020
38 SELBOURNE AVENUE Semi-Detached £581,296 £162,000 13 Dec 2000
39 SELBOURNE AVENUE Semi-Detached , 97 m2 £655,399 £627,500 21 Feb 2022
40 SELBOURNE AVENUE Terraced £475,506 £250,000 17 Sep 2004
40 SELBOURNE AVENUE Terraced £475,506 £250,000 17 Sep 2004
41 SELBOURNE AVENUE Semi-Detached £549,995 £146,000 15 May 2000
42 SELBOURNE AVENUE Semi-Detached , 96 m2 £428,956 £239,000 9 Dec 2005
46 SELBOURNE AVENUE Semi-Detached £539,505 £265,000 21 Apr 2004
48 SELBOURNE AVENUE Semi-Detached £540,478 £535,000 29 Jun 2022
49 SELBOURNE AVENUE Terraced £456,327 £265,000 13 Jul 2006
50 SELBOURNE AVENUE Semi-Detached , 97 m2 £642,485 £379,950 26 Oct 2012
51 SELBOURNE AVENUE Semi-Detached , 87 m2 £651,777 £490,000 10 Jun 2016
52 SELBOURNE AVENUE Semi-Detached £504,423 £470,000 8 Sep 2021
54 SELBOURNE AVENUE Semi-Detached , 90 m2 £590,639 £365,000 1 Nov 2013
55 SELBOURNE AVENUE Terraced £456,340 £249,950 26 Aug 2005
57 SELBOURNE AVENUE Semi-Detached £587,317 £250,000 25 Jun 2003
63 SELBOURNE AVENUE Semi-Detached £610,001 £152,000 14 Dec 1999
65 SELBOURNE AVENUE Semi-Detached , 86 m2 £686,095 £510,000 31 Mar 2016
66 SELBOURNE AVENUE Semi-Detached £531,282 £340,000 24 Aug 2007
67 SELBOURNE AVENUE Semi-Detached , 157 m2 £652,083 £386,000 14 May 2010
72 SELBOURNE AVENUE Semi-Detached , 117 m2 £658,198 £477,500 15 Dec 2015
74 SELBOURNE AVENUE Semi-Detached £485,521 £227,500 9 Jan 2004
76 SELBOURNE AVENUE Semi-Detached , 117 m2 £662,534 £650,000 15 Dec 2023
80 SELBOURNE AVENUE Semi-Detached £530,898 £241,000 27 Nov 2003
82 SELBOURNE AVENUE Semi-Detached , 81 m2 £563,680 £330,000 3 Feb 2012
86 SELBOURNE AVENUE Semi-Detached £595,904 £152,500 29 Feb 2000
88 SELBOURNE AVENUE Terraced , 94 m2 £589,539 £460,000 10 May 2017